Originally Posted By: bill oxner
I don't see anything wrong with this;



"The law takes effect immediately. “Rap Back” allows Hawaii police to be notified when a Hawaii firearm owner is arrested anywhere in the U.S. In addition, the law allows Hawaii police to evaluate whether a firearm owner should continue owning a gun after being arrested"


It is the idea that law abiding gun owners will be put in a criminal database and monitored simply because they own a firearm that is the issue.

I would have to look into the other law a little deeper, but they have a law on the books that:
Quote:
that requires firearm owners diagnosed with a mental, behavioral or emotional disorder to surrender their firearms.


Wonder what their definition of a disorder is and which ones count. Sure are alot of people diagnosed with ADD/ADHD, OCD, and other disorders that are responsible gun owners. Also, if you get "cured", does that reverse the order?
